The good news is that this picturesque town has a variety of places for couples to stay. If you’re after a luxurious experience, then a hotel suite is a good idea, and these often provide the option of honeymoon package. With room service, exquisite views and sumptuous spa facilities, it’s definitely something to consider.

Honeymoon accommodation in Caledon also caters for newlyweds who are after something more private. Self-catering guest houses give new couples the privacy they often require, and place no restrictions in terms of meal times or curfews on communal areas. What’s more, the scenery around the Cape Country Meander is so lovely that with a good view to enjoy, you simply have one more reason to stay inside. B&Bs are also popular options for the bride and groom, providing a hearty breakfast, and some local company that’s welcome if you’re looking for things to do in Caledon. The Cape Country Meander is an exciting route through the Overberg, and a wonderful one to explore with the windows down and a good soundtrack. Taking it slow around here means you can enjoy the majestic wonder of the Swartberg Mountain Range, as well as countless other passes and valleys. Stopping at the neighbouring towns is a good way to sample delicious local food and beverages, and to meet new people. If you visit in the springtime, you’ll also get a front-row seat for one of the planet’s most incredible flower shows, as the wild blooms erupt into colour.
